Transaction 8596e20d5fdecfa91c37ed3ae5f79bc15a1f844c6f44046852b8b588f19fb3e3

1 Input
2 Outputs
  • 8596e20d5fdecfa91c37ed3ae5f79bc15a1f844c6f44046852b8b588f19fb3e3:0
  • value  68829
    address  3P1W9es483UzsStHdENL41AB1MHkfvXvXy
  • 8596e20d5fdecfa91c37ed3ae5f79bc15a1f844c6f44046852b8b588f19fb3e3:1
  • value  409213
    address  1PF55U51k4Ke8Xe7VtSi2qVMcjVCB2tSJa